First up is the Damascus steel blade project. Damascus steel is renowned for its distinctive wavy patterns and exceptional strength. Creating a Damascus blade requires intricate layering and precise folding techniques. This project will guide experienced blacksmiths through the process of creating a stunningly beautiful and functional masterpiece.
Next on our list is the ornamental gate project. Crafting an ornate gate involves combining traditional forging methods with artistic vision. The blacksmith must skillfully manipulate metal bars, scrolls, twists, and rivets to create an aesthetically pleasing design that complements its surroundings while ensuring structural integrity.
For those fascinated by mythical creatures, there’s the dragon sculpture project. Sculpting a dragon from metal requires an understanding of anatomy as well as imaginative interpretation. Bringing this majestic creature to life involves shaping individual scales, crafting intricate wings, and giving it an imposing presence that captures its mythical allure.
Moving onto architectural forgings, we have the custom door handle project. Designing and fabricating unique door handles allows blacksmiths to showcase their ability to merge functionality with artistic flair in small-scale works of art that make a big impact.
Last but not least is the multi-layered fireplace screen project. This advanced undertaking combines various elements such as intricate scrollwork, forged leaves or flowers, mesh weaving, and decorative accents into one cohesive piece designed not only for aesthetic appeal but also practical use in protecting against sparks.
